Title: Authorizing the execution of an Offer to Sell Real Estate with FHB Investments, LLC for the purchase of Lot 52 and part of Lot 51 in the Fourth Addition to World Dairy Center for the development of a high capacity well in the southeast side of Madison.

Fiscal Note
The proposed acquisition cost, prorated real estate taxes and related closing costs of approximately $278,260.50 are available in Account No. EW01-58201-810517-00-0000000-00000000-00000000.

Body
The City of Madison Water Utility (the "WU") is seeking a site for a high capacity municipal well on the southwest side of the City.  The WU has previously obtained approval to purchase 4901 Tradewinds Parkway and to conduct preliminary testing for the siting of a high capacity municipal well.  Although the water quality was found to be acceptable, the projected capacity of the proposed well site did not meet the needs of the WU at this time.  The WU determined that it would investigate an additional site to see if a capacity well could be developed at another location.  
 
NOW, THEREFORE BE IT RESOLVED that the Common Council of the City of Madison authorizes the Mayor and City Clerk to execute an Offer to Sell and Purchase ("Offer") with FHB Investments, LLC or assigns (the "Seller") for approximately 1.825 acres of land located at 4949 Prairie Dock Drive ( the "Real Estate"), as shown and identified on attached Exhibit A, subject to the following terms and conditions:
 
1.      Description. The Seller agrees to sell to the Buyer, and the Buyer agrees to purchase from the Seller, the Real Estate.  The Real Estate is shown on Exhibit A and is legally described as: FOURTH ADDITION TO WORLD DAIRY CENTER, LOTS 52 & 51 EXC THAT PART OF LOT 51 DESC AS FOL: COM SE COR OF SD LOT 51, TH N 89 DEG 33 MIN 15 SEC W ALG S LN OF SD LOT 78.26 FT TO POB, TH N 89 DEG 33 MIN 15 SEC W 271.37 TO PT OF CUR LEFT, RAD 196 FT, CHRD BRS 56 DEG 09 MIN 54 SEC W 23.86 FT, TH N 45 DEG 28 MIN 04 SEC E 336.92 FT TO PT OF CUR LEFT, RAD 180 FT, CHRD BRS S 54 DEG 14 MIN 40 SEC E 64.91 FT, TH S 00 DEG 26 MIN 45 SEC W 213.76 FT TO POB, recorded in Volume 57-191A of Plats on Pages 795 - 800 as Document No. 3486487, Dane County Register of Deeds, Madison, Wisconsin.
 
2.      Purchase Price. The total purchase price to be paid by Buyer to Seller for Seller's conveyance of fee simple ownership of the Real Estate (the "Purchase Price") shall be Two Hundred Seventy Eight Thousand, Two Hundred and Sixty Dollars and 50/100 cents ($278,260.50). The Purchase Price shall be payable in cash at closing, subject to the adjustments and prorations herein provided.  
 
3.      Earnest Money.  Following Common Council approval and upon execution of this Offer by the parties, the Buyer shall pay the Seller $2,500 Earnest Money.  This Earnest Money shall be non-refundable and shall be applied towards the Purchase Price at closing.  
 
4.      Title Insurance. The Seller shall provide to the Buyer, at the Seller's expense, at least ten (10) business days prior to closing a commitment from a title insurance company licensed in Wisconsin to issue an owner's title insurance policy in the amount of the total Purchase Price upon the recording of proper documents, together with a gap endorsement. The commitment shall show title to the Real Estate, as of a date no more than fifteen (15) days before such title commitment is provided to the Buyer, subject only to liens which will be paid out of the proceeds of the closing, the standard exceptions listed in Section 7(b) below and to any title insurance exceptions acceptable to the Buyer. The Buyer shall notify the Seller of any valid objection to title, in writing, within fifteen (15) days of receiving the title commitment. The Seller shall have a reasonable time, but not exceeding fifteen (15) days from Buyer's objection notice, to remove the objections, and closing shall be extended as necessary for this purpose. Should the Seller be unable or unwilling to carry out this Offer by reason of a valid legal defect in title which the Buyer is unwilling to waive, this Offer shall be void.  In the event the Buyer makes no written objections to title on or before fifteen (15) days following receipt of the title commitment, Buyer shall be deemed to have accepted the condition of title and this contingency shall be deemed waived.

8.      Contingencies.
 
a)      Environmental Conditions.  The Buyer and its agents shall have the right to conduct investigations, inspections and testing relating to environmental conditions of the Real Estate including, but not limited to, soil samples, site assessments and surveys as the Buyer deems reasonably necessary.  If the results of such testing are not satisfactory to the Buyer, the Buyer shall so notify the Seller in writing on or before ninety (90) days after the date of full execution of this Offer. Upon receipt of such notice, the Seller shall have the option to either (a) remediate or otherwise correct the environmental conditions(s) affecting the Real Estate and the closing shall be extended as necessary for this purpose; or (b) terminate this Offer by giving written notice to the Buyer at any time prior to the date of closing. In the event the Buyer makes no written objections regarding environmental conditions on or before ninety (90) days following acceptance of this Offer, this contingency shall be deemed waived.  
b)      Right of Entry.  Upon execution of this Offer, the Seller shall provide the Buyer with a Right of Entry that will allow the Buyer, and its agents and contractors, access to the Real Estate to conduct any and all testing activities required for sitting a high capacity municipal well on the Real Estate.  The Right of Entry shall be effective until December 31, 2012 or the date of closing, whichever occurs first.  Any agent or contractor of the Buyer who enters the Real Estate on behalf Buyer shall add Seller as an additional insured to their commercial general liability policy.  Should, at its sole discretion, the Buyer determines that the results of the test well are unsatisfactory, the Buyer may terminate this Offer by providing the Seller with written notice at any time prior to the closing.  Upon termination of this Offer, the Buyer shall, at its sole expense, restore the Real Estate to a condition that is as good or better than what existed prior to the Buyer's testing activities.
